Functional groups

Small molecular entities that confer specific chemical characteristics when attached to hydrocarbon. They react the same if different situations

2
New cards

Isomers

Organic molecules having the same molecular or empirical formula can exist in different forms.

Same number of elements but arranged differently in space.

Dehydration reaction

Condensation. To form a covalent bond between two monomers, an -OH group is removed from one monomer, and a hydrogen atom H is removed from the other.

(Monomers are joined to form polymer)

8
New cards

Hydrolysis reaction

A hydrogen atom is attached to one subunit and hydroxyl group to the other, breaking the specific covalent bond in the macromolecule. (Polymers are broken down to monomers)

Disaccharides

2 monosaccharide linked together by dehydration synthesis used for sugar transport or energy storage (sucrose, lactose, maltose)

13
New cards

Polysaccharaides

Used for energy storage (plants use starch, animals use glycogen)

Used for structural support (plants use cellulose, animals use chitin)

Nitrogenous base includes

Purines: adenine and guanine (both is DNA and RNA)

Pyrimidine: tymine (DNA), uracil (RNA), and cytosine (both)

Amino acid structure

Central carbon atom surrounded by:

Amino group

Carboxyl group

Single hydrogen

Variable R group

Proteins primary structure

Sequence of amino acids = polypeptide

22
New cards

Protein secondary structure

Interaction of groups in the peptide backbone (helix, sheet)

23
New cards

Protein tertiary structure

Folded shape of the polypeptide chain

24
New cards

Protein quaternary structure

Interaction between multiple polypeptide subunits

Amino acid

monomer of a protein; has a central carbon or alpha carbon to which an amino group, a carboxyl group, a

hydrogen, and an R group or side chain is attached; the R group is different for all 20 amino acids

26
New cards

Denaturation

loss of shape in a protein as a result of changes in temperature, pH, or exposure to chemicals

27
New cards

Nucleotide

monomer of nucleic acids; contains a pentose sugar, one or more phosphate groups, and a nitrogenous base, Made of C,H,O,N,P

Lipids

Energy-rich organic compounds, such as fats, oils, and waxes, that are made of carbon, hydrogen, and oxygen.

38
New cards

Phospholipids

A molecule that is a constituent of the inner bilayer of biological membranes, having a polar, hydrophilic head and a nonpolar, hydrophobic tail.

39
New cards

saturated fats

A fat that is solid at room temperature and found in animal fats, lards, and dairy products.

40
New cards

unsaturated fats

A fat that is liquid at room temperature and found in vegetable oils, nuts, and seeds.
